Mohammad Emran, MD, works at Children's Physician Services of South Texas in Corpus Christi, Texas. Dr. Erman is board certified in pediatric surgery, and specializes in minimally invasive surgery for children with special interest in children's obesity. Education in the United States and Canada, Dr. Emran is also on staff at nearby Driscoll Hospital.
